Diode-laser controller

Aug. 1, 1996
The single-channel Model 6000 Laser Diode Controller is capable of operating master oscillator/power amplifier diode lasers. The controller has an integral 32-W temperature controller and one bay that accepts a variety of driver modules. The controller uses 16-bit technology to provide current resolution of 1.0 mA, accuracy of ۪.02%, and short-term temperature stability to less than 0.0005°C.
